I try to do a submit to spool but one of the submit generates a warning message and therefore output to the screen...
Is there any possibility to bypass this warning message and have no screen ?
DATA : LR_PNPSTAT2 TYPE RANGE OF PA0000-STAT2,
L_JNAME TYPE TBTCJOB-JOBNAME,
L_JCOUNT TYPE BTCJOBCNT,
LS_PARAM TYPE PRI_PARAMS.
CALL FUNCTION 'GET_PRINT_PARAMETERS'
EXPORTING
NO_DIALOG = 'X'
IMPORTING
OUT_PARAMETERS = LS_PARAM
EXCEPTIONS
ARCHIVE_INFO_NOT_FOUND = 1
INVALID_PRINT_PARAMS = 2
INVALID_ARCHIVE_PARAMS = 3
OTHERS = 4.
LS_PARAM-PRIMM = SPACE.
L_JNAME = IM_PERNR.
CALL FUNCTION 'JOB_OPEN'
EXPORTING
JOBNAME = L_JNAME
IMPORTING
JOBCOUNT = L_JCOUNT
EXCEPTIONS
CANT_CREATE_JOB = 01
INVALID_JOB_DATA = 02
JOBNAME_MISSING = 03
OTHERS = 99.
SUBMIT RHINTE00 TO SAP-SPOOL SPOOL PARAMETERS LS_PARAM
WITH CUTINH_0 = SPACE
WITH CUTINH_1 = SPACE
WITH CUTINH_2 = 'X'
WITH NUR_INHA = SPACE
WITH RELATE = 'X'
WITH OBJECTS = SPACE
WITH PNPSTAT2 IN LR_PNPSTAT2
WITH TEST = SPACE
WITH PNPPERNR = IM_PERNR
AND RETURN
VIA JOB L_JNAME NUMBER L_JCOUNT
WITHOUT SPOOL DYNPRO .
CHECK SY-SUBRC EQ 0.
SUBMIT RSBDCSUB TO SAP-SPOOL SPOOL PARAMETERS LS_PARAM
WITH BIS = SY-DATUM
WITH FEHLER = SPACE
WITH LOGALL = 'X'
WITH MAPPE = SY-UNAME
WITH VON = SY-DATUM
WITH Z_VERARB = 'X'
AND RETURN
VIA JOB L_JNAME NUMBER L_JCOUNT
WITHOUT SPOOL DYNPRO .
IF SY-SUBRC EQ 0.
CALL FUNCTION 'JOB_CLOSE'
EXPORTING
JOBCOUNT = L_JCOUNT
JOBNAME = L_JNAME
STRTIMMED = 'X'
EXCEPTIONS
CANT_START_IMMEDIATE = 1
INVALID_STARTDATE = 2
JOBNAME_MISSING = 3
JOB_CLOSE_FAILED = 4
JOB_NOSTEPS = 5
JOB_NOTEX = 6
LOCK_FAILED = 7
OTHERS = 8.
ENDIF.